How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Woodland Hills?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Woodland Hills Studio Apartments | $1,871 | $1,275 | $3,577 |
| Woodland Hills 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,333 | $1,500 | $5,124 |
| Woodland Hills 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,952 | $1,979 | $6,033 |
| Woodland Hills 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,513 | $2,595 | $6,133 |
| Woodland Hills 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,433 | $3,433 | $3,433 |
